Masseria & Spa Luciagiovanni
"Arrival through beautiful tall wood doors, but have to swing wide to get round them in the car - you can’t see what’s coming until you commit to the turn. Drive lined with lovely terracotta pot lamps which were lit at night, signpost directing you to reception isn’t lit - would be helpful if you arrived at night. Warm welcome by receptionist who also showed us round and to our room. Had booked a mezzanine room which was lovely. Bathroom was on the ground floor, the stairs were quite steep, and hubby’s arthritis was playing up. Also difficult if you need the bathroom during the night as room became very dark. Hubby ended up sleeping in the lounge area for safety for the first night. Spoke to Francesco in reception the next morning and he kindly sourced us a fully ground floor room “we want to keep our guests happy!” The rooms are decorated in keeping with the Moroccan style, but are tired and in need of renovation, particularly the terracotta floor tiles which are badly damaged and gouged and are an accident waiting to happen - also in reception area. Wardrobe was dusty. Pool is large and spacious, surrounded by palms, cleaned each day. Site is open to day guests and it was very hot so can become crowded. Luckily we had sussed out the better sunbed re shade and got there early; beds got, no seating position. Pool towels provided. Pool bar nice. Had lunch in restaurant - nice choice. WiFi poor connectivity. Good location though."
